Page Thirty THE ONEIDAN C. H. S. Band The Oneida High School Band former: this year under the new director, Mr. William Campbell, and elected the fol- lowing officers: President, William Friebergerq Secretary and Treasurer, Minerva Wason, Librarian, George Ripleyg and Council Member, William Cuffney. The Band made its first appeaarnce at football games. After this, they played for the Republican Rally, for which ten dollars was received. This was put in the fund for the orchestra's bass viol. They also played at the basketball games, and for the girl scout rally. On May 15th, the joint concert of the band and orchestra was held, and on May 23rd the band participated in the Cazenovia Music Festival. l i ? D11B0iS-Might I have this dance?
